当サイトの記事にはプロモーションが含まれています。

Outlook VBAで始めるメール自動化【初心者向け解決ガイド】

パソコンパソコン・スマホ教室
スポンサーリンク

皆さん、毎日のメール作業に時間を取られていませんか?実は、OutlookにもExcelと同じようにVBA(Visual Basic for Applications)という機能があり、これを使ってメールの作成や送信を自動化することができます。今回は、初心者の方でもわかりやすく、Outlook VBAの基本から活用方法までをお伝えします。

スポンサーリンク

Outlook VBAとは?

Outlookのイメージ

Outlookのイメージ

まず、Outlook VBAについて簡単に説明しますね。

VBAとマクロの違い

マクロ複数の操作をまとめて自動化するための処理の集まりです。例えば、「特定の件名でメールを作成し、決まった宛先に送信する」といった一連の操作を一つのマクロとしてまとめることができます。
VBAマクロを作成するためのプログラミング言語です。Outlookでは、このVBAを使ってマクロを記述します。

Outlook VBAの始め方

では、具体的にOutlook VBAを使い始める手順を見ていきましょう。

1. 開発タブの表示

OutlookでVBAを使うには、まず「開発」タブを表示する必要があります。

  1. Outlookを起動し、左上の「ファイル」をクリックします。
  2. 「オプション」を選択します。
  3. 「リボンのユーザー設定」をクリックし、右側の「開発」にチェックを入れて「OK」をクリックします。

これで、リボンに「開発」タブが表示されるようになります。

2. マクロのセキュリティ設定

次に、マクロを実行できるようにセキュリティ設定を変更します。

  1. 「開発」タブをクリックし、「マクロのセキュリティ」を選択します。
  2. 表示された「トラストセンター」の「マクロの設定」で、「すべてのマクロに対して警告を表示する」を選びます。
  3. 「OK」をクリックして設定を保存します。

この設定により、マクロを実行する際に警告が表示されるようになりますが、マクロの実行自体は可能になります。

簡単なOutlookマクロの作成

それでは、実際に簡単なマクロを作成してみましょう。ここでは、新しいメールを作成するマクロを紹介します。

1. VBAエディタの起動

  1. 「開発」タブの「Visual Basic」をクリックします。
  2. VBAエディタが開いたら、左側の「ThisOutlookSession」をダブルクリックします。

2. コードの入力

以下のコードを入力してみましょう。

vba
Sub CreateNewMail()
Dim mail As Outlook.MailItem
Set mail = Application.CreateItem(olMailItem)
With mail
.To = "example@example.com"
.Subject = "テストメール"
.Body = "これはテストメールです。"
.Display
End With
End Sub

このマクロを実行すると、指定した宛先と件名、本文を持つ新しいメール作成画面が表示されます。

よくある質問や疑問

Outlook VBAとExcel VBAの違いは何ですか?

Outlook VBAとExcel VBAは、基本的には同じVBA言語を使用しています。しかし、操作対象となるオブジェクト(メールや予定表、セルやシートなど)が異なるため、各アプリケーション固有のオブジェクトモデルを理解する必要があります。

マクロを実行するときに毎回警告が出るのですが、これを非表示にできますか?

マクロのセキュリティ設定で「すべてのマクロを有効にする」を選択すると警告は表示されなくなります。ただし、セキュリティ上のリスクもあるため、信頼できるマクロのみでこの設定を使用することをおすすめします。

まとめ

Outlook VBAを活用することで、日々のメール作業を大幅に効率化することができます。最初は難しく感じるかもしれませんが、基本を押さえれば様々な自動化が可能です。ぜひ挑戦してみてください。他にも疑問やお悩み事があればお気軽にLINEからお声掛けください。

この記事を書いた人
この記事を書いた人

企業の情報システム部門で10年以上、PC・アカウント・社内ネットワーク・Microsoft 365/Google Workspace運用を担当。年間数百件の問い合わせ対応(PC不調、メール送受信、Excel/Word資料、Teams会議、スマホ連携など)を通じて、初心者がつまずくポイントを「再現→原因切り分け→最短解決」の手順に落とし込んできました

現場や身近で実際に起きたトラブルをベースに、手順だけでなく「なぜそうなるか」「失敗しやすい落とし穴」「安全な設定(セキュリティ)」まで含めて解説します。

相談窓口(問い合わせ/LINE等)を設け、記事で解決しないケースも個別にサポートしていますので「パソコンが急に動かなくなった」「スマホの設定がわからない」などの悩みは一人で抱え込まず、お気軽にご相談ください。

【お問い合わせは下記URLから】
https://m32006400n.xsrv.jp/inquiry-form/

【公式LINEは下記URLから】
https://lin.ee/t8TDjcj

uri uriをフォローする
スポンサーリンク
よかったらシェアしてね! /
uri uriをフォローする

コメント

タイトルとURLをコピーしました